#31878e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31878e is composed of 19.2% red, 52.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 4.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 184.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 37.5%. #31878e color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#000f1d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#31878e color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#31878e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31878e has RGB values of R:49, G:135,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3245966.

Shades and Tints of #31878e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0b is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#31878e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6262 is the less saturated color, while #05acba is the most saturated one.
